Creative Mornings November 2011 with Bif Naked

One of the most inspiring women I’ve met in a long time, rock singer, poet, writer, inspirational speaker Bif Naked (whom I consider a friend), spoke to a packed house at Creative Mornings Vancouver. I had announced my blogging hiatus but I couldn’t miss Bif’s talk so I decided to come. And I was rewarded with one of the most inspirational speeches I’ve heard.

Me with my lovely friend @bifnaked at #cmvan :)Bif, in case you didn’t know, survived breast cancer (read her Wikipedia biography) and is full of amazing energy, kindness and love. She shared her visual recording process with us and told us how visualizing herself allowed her to imagine the kind of life she wanted to have and how to design her own evolutionary process.

Bif also spoke to the validity of each one of us creating art our own way and how it is valid. Just her mere presence, her voice, her way of accessing our inner thoughts and connecting with the audience mesmerized me. It was, literally, enrapturing.
